Django-Navigen.

Geração de Menu Navegação Dinâmica para Django
Baixe Agora

Django-Navigen. Classificação e resumo

Propaganda

  • Rating:
  • Licença:
  • MIT/X Consortium Lic...
  • Nome do editor:
  • Brandon R. Stoner
  • Site do editor:
  • http://limpidtech.com

Django-Navigen. Tag


Django-Navigen. Descrição

Geração de menu de navegação dinâmica para Django Django-Navigen é um aplicativo Django que fornece aos componentes que simplificam a criação de menus de navegação dinâmica em Django. Você pode usar para ter django gerar automaticamente menus com itens de menu que refletem as permissões do usuário atualmente conectado User.Getting StartingJust como outros aplicativos Django, Django-Navegation é realmente fácil de começar. Basta instalá-lo com: Python Setup.py InstallAfter Isso é instalado, abra os configurações do projeto Setting.py e adicione 'navegação' para o seu instalador_apps. Instalado_apps = (# seus outros aplicativos listados aqui 'Navegação',) agora, como uma etapa final - tenha django sincronizar seu banco de dados: ./Manage.py SyncdBhow faz isso funciona? Agora você deve ter tudo o que você precisa para usar o Django-Navegation dentro de sua inscrição. Para testar isso, é bom saber a terminologia usada pelo sistema de navegação ou você pode estar confuso ou pensar que o aplicativo é excessivamente complicado. No entanto, lembre-se que a django-navegação foi feita com as seguintes metas em mente: * Todos os menus são gerados dinamicamente * Itens de menu refletem o contexto do usuário e suas permissões relacionadas. Os usuários não devem ver o que eles não podem acessar. * O aplicativo deve suportar tantos menus dinâmicos, conforme exigido pela desenho fora da caixa. * Menus suspensos devem ser facilmente criados sem qualquer código extra. Estes são Estabelecido organizando cada menu como uma * "árvore de navegação" *, e relacionando os itens de menu de nível superior de cada árvore * * para uma árvore de navegação. Uma árvore é acessada pelo seu modelo por seu modelo * "Nome do Acesso" *, e várias árvores podem fazer uso do mesmo * "item de menu" * quando necessário.Trees são representados no ORM do Django com o modelo ** Navigationtree **. Este modelo é bastante simples, e contém apenas as seguintes propriedades: * Nome - o nome legível humano para este específico ** Navegationtree ** Instância. * Access_Name - O nome que será fornecido como uma string para acessar esta árvore. A árvore é representada pelo modelo ** NavigationItem ** que descreve um único link que pode ser atribuído a uma árvore e também pode ser atribuído a um item de menu pai para suspensos. Requisitos: · Pitão · Django. O que há de novo nesta versão: · Suporte pypi.


Django-Navigen. Software Relacionado